    BitTorrent ...SLOW... (Ive read the sticky)

    Im using the YABC client on 1mb cable broadband on XP SP2 and whatever I do my download speed always seems to stay lower than 10kb/s. Which is very slow considering i am on 1 mb broadband and I'm downloading a 700mb file, so its gonna take around 14hours to download and thats with 20 % done. :(

    Ive set all the port settings for YABC, Ive set the port exceptions for windows firewall, and I've set up my router ( US Robotics 8000 is the model ). But it still downloads v. slow and the text in YABC is yellow. What else do I need to do?
